Dr. Abdullah Alimi Meets UK Ambassador to Yemen

Riyadh, Saudi Arabia – On Monday, Dr. Abdullah Alimi, a member of the Presidential Leadership Council, welcomed the UK Ambassador to Yemen, Abda Sharif. Their meeting focused on the strong bilateral relations between the two nations and the latest developments in Yemen.

UK Support for Yemen

Dr. Alimi praised the UK’s unwavering support for the Presidential Leadership Council and the Yemeni government. He highlighted the UK’s crucial role in assisting the Yemeni people on both international and humanitarian fronts. Additionally, he acknowledged the UK’s contributions in economic, political, and security sectors.

Strengthening Government Performance

During the discussion, Dr. Alimi expressed gratitude for Ambassador Sharif’s efforts to promote unity within the council. He emphasized the importance of enhancing the performance of the government and the Central Bank in economic and financial matters. Dr. Alimi reassured that the council remains steadfast under the leadership of President Rashad Al-Alimi, focusing on overcoming challenges, particularly in ending the Houthi coup and restoring state institutions.

Economic Reforms and Initiatives

Dr. Alimi also stressed the significance of British support in implementing economic reforms. He mentioned key initiatives such as the “Tafi” program, support for the Coast Guard, and the organization of a maritime security conference. Furthermore, he highlighted preparations for a donor conference aimed at bolstering the health sector in Yemen.

Commitment to Stability

In response, Ambassador Abda Sharif reaffirmed the UK’s full support for the Presidential Leadership Council and the Yemeni government. She emphasized her country’s commitment to fostering political and economic stability in collaboration with regional and international partners.

This meeting underscores the ongoing partnership between Yemen and the UK, reflecting a shared commitment to stability and development in the region.
